Frequently Asked Questions
Q: What materials can the SF-13 burr handle?
It works great on cast iron, steel, copper, and brass alloys.
Q: What’s the difference between Standard Cut and Double Cut burrs?
Standard Cut removes material quickly with a right hand spiral flute, while Double Cut has combined flutes for smoother finishes and better control.
Q: Is the shank compatible with my rotary tool?
The SF-13 has a 1/4 inch shank, which fits most common rotary grinders and die grinders.
Q: Can I use this burr on materials other than metals?
While designed for metals like steel and brass, it can also be used on some hard plastics, but performance may vary.
Q: How do I prevent the burr from dulling quickly?
Use proper speed, apply light pressure, and lubricate if cutting tougher materials to extend tool life.
Q: What is the benefit of the tree shape radius end?
This shape allows you to reach tight curves and contours with smooth, controlled cuts.
